A Prosthetist/Orthotist provides total prosthetic & orthotic patient management to clients. Assists the Director with clinical management and departmental efficiency.
Responsibilties:A day in the life of a Prosthetist/Orthotist at Hackensack Meridian Health includes:
1. Evaluates, measures/casts/scans and records patient's limb or torso. - Prepares positive model accurately on model using plaster or in OMEGA Software. 2. Delivery of orthoses and prostheses with instructions, wearing schedules and follows up. 3. Modifications to fit & alignment due to physical changes and component wear. 4. Fabricates orthotic and/or prosthetic devices as needed. 5. Trains and supervises prosthetic/orthotic residents, technicians & students. 6. Acquires at least 20 PCEs annually.7. Records notes within 24 hours of patient encounter. 8. Completes all required assessment forms including AMP Pro and other functional level tests. 9. Determines L Codes for each prescription/order in OPIE. 10. Reviews patient's file to ascertain Insurance coverage and check that authorization has been done. 11. Submits files, or sends to billing in OPIE, to be billed on day of delivery.12. Contacts physicians for required documentation, such as: RX/LMN, Certifying Statements, chart notes etc. 13. Responds to patient phone calls within 24 hours. 14. Prepares correspondence for patient's Case Manager, physicians, etc. when necessary. 15. Contacts other Health Professionals to provide at least 2 lectures each year.16. Serves as consultant to physicians & physical therapists. 17. Make appropriate & accurate notes. 18. Makes introductions to new clients & inform them of procedures.19. Keeps patient rooms, lab bench area, Johnson P&O room and other areas clean & organized. 20. Stops work 1/2 hour before leaving to clean.21. Fills out requisitions for his/her own patients. 22. Requests and reviews appropriate shipping mode. 23. Records in HSS, items opened, received and removed from receiving area. 24. Assures that inventory of all supplies is adequate.25. Prepares statistical and inventory reports when requested. 26. Records all problems, component failures and complaints in patient file and on a QA Form and/or Safety Report when applicable.27. Other duties and/or projects as assigned.28. The Certified Respiratory Therapist under the supervision of the Director of Respiratory Services, Technical Supervisor, Shift Supervisors, provides and administers all aspects of Respiratory Care Therapy and supportive equipment as stated in the Department Policy and Procedure Manual.

Responsibilties:A day in the life of a Certified Respiratory Therapist at Hackensack Meridian Health includes:
- Assists in the diagnosis, treatment, and management of all patients with pulmonary disorders in both critical and non-critical areas pursuant to a prescription of a licensed physician.
- Performs cardiopulmonary evaluation, monitoring, respiratory therapy treatment techniques, respiratory procedures and patients and family education.
- Responsible for the acquisition, analysis and interpretation of data obtained from physiological specimens, performing diagnostic tests, studies and research of the cardiopulmonary system and neurophysiological studies related to respiratory care.
- Administers and/or monitors medical gases, mechanical ventilation support, artificial airway care, bronchopulmonary hygiene, pharmacologic agents related to respiratory care procedures, and cardiopulmonary rehabilitation related and limited to respiratory care.
- Utilizes the application of scientific principles for the identification, prevention, remediation, research, and rehabilitation of acute or chronic cardiopulmonary dysfunction.
- Administers therapeutic Respiratory Care procedures and sets up related Respiratory Care equipment as prescribed by the physician.
- Records all pertinent information of provided therapeutic procedures and patient response in the electronic medical record system, EPIC.
- Sets up, verifies proper function, operates and monitors all invasive and non-invasive respiratory equipment on patients in need of respiratory assistance.
- Participates in the management of patients on life support systems by recommending and performing appropriate changes based on blood gas results and weaning studies.
- Responds to and participates in all emergency and trauma codes.
- Changes and maintains ventilators, ventilator circuits & respiratory equipment in accordance with the Infection Control Policy of the Department Policy and Procedure Manual.
- Runs quality controls on blood gas analyzers.
- Monitors and changes all manifolds, including but not limited to emergency oxygen, nitrous oxide and nitrogen manifold cylinders.
- Retrieves, cleans and assembles all respiratory equipment using disinfecting solutions and cleaning agents in accordance with infection control protocols.
